#50d964 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#50d964 is composed of 31.4% red, 85.1%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.9%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 128.8 degrees, a saturation of 64.3% and a lightness of 58.2%. #50d964 color hex could be obtained by blending #a0ffc8 with #00b300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

#50d964 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#50d964 has RGB values of R:80, G:217,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 5298532.
